'Last weekend was tough,' Leclerc reflects on Chinese Grand Prix

On the back of a tough weekend at the Chinese Grand Prix, Ferrari driver Charles Leclerc insists that the Scuderia will need to 'reset' and 'turn the situation around' ahead of next weekend's race in Japan. Having started the Chinese Grand Prix from P6 on the grid, Charles Leclerc gained a place at the start, overtaking reigning champion Max Verstappen into Turn 1. However, the Monegasque made contact with his new team-mate Lewis Hamilton in Turn 2, and as a result of the incident he picked up a serious damage to his front wing endplate.
